Section 244 of the Australian Securities and Investments Commission Act 2001, s1317B of the Corporations Act 2001, s236(8) of the Life Insurance Act 1995, s189(7) of the Retirement Savings Accounts Act 1997 and s344(8) of the Superannuation Industry (Supervision) Act 1993 confer jurisdiction on the Administrative Appeals Tribunal (AAT) to review certain decisions made by ASIC. There are differing obligations imposed on ASIC with respect to notification of rights of review to the AAT.

Section 656A of the Corporations Act confers jurisdiction on the Takeovers Panel to review certain decisions made by ASIC to grant exemptions or modifications under s655A and s673 of the Corporations Act.

The purpose of this guide is to assist ASIC officers to comply with the obligations imposed with respect to notification of rights of review and the public to better understand the relevant provisions.
